Xavier Perkins was born on March 15, 2002, in Houston, Texas. Standing at 6'2" and weighing 220 pounds, Perkins developed his skills at Westfield High School, where he quickly became a standout player. His athleticism and football IQ earned him attention from top college programs, ultimately leading to his commitment to play at the collegiate level.
Perkins is known for his aggressive playing style and versatility on the field. His ability to read the game and make quick decisions sets him apart as a defensive powerhouse. With a combination of speed and strength, he excels in pass coverage and run defense, making him a valuable asset to his team's defensive lineup.
During his NCAAF career, Perkins has achieved several milestones, including being named to the All-Conference team in his sophomore year. His standout performances have also earned him recognition as one of the top defensive players in the league, with a career-high of 85 tackles in a single season.
